Output 3329de275f86586c650fc1e430d4e89a32d60544263ae42c18fa9a57e8c9e47f:8

value
5005153908
script pubkey
OP_0 OP_PUSHBYTES_20 a9898a4f814df4bdaf32a97aad99f04a763666f3
address
bc1q4xyc5nupfh6tmtej49a2mx0sffmrvehn7vgkaf
transaction
3329de275f86586c650fc1e430d4e89a32d60544263ae42c18fa9a57e8c9e47f
confirmations
33
spent
true